After placing offensive guard Chris Kuper on the injured reserve list on Monday, the Broncos brought back offensive tackle Ryan Harris, the team announced. Harris was not re-signed in the offseason after Denver drafted Orlando Franklin to replace him.  After a brief stint with the Philadelphia Eagles, Harris had to have surgery and was waived […]

It’s hard to fully appreciate a division title given the way they won it, but they won it nonetheless: the 8-8 Denver Broncos are the 2011 AFC West Champions. It’s the first division title and playoff berth for the Broncos since 2005. As fourth seed, Denver will host the fifth seed Pittsburgh Steelers (12-4) at […]

Whatever swagger the Denver Broncos had following their six-game win streak has flown out the window. The offensively offense-less Broncos lost 3-7 to the Kansas City Chiefs in Week 17, dropping their third straight game to finish the 2011 season 8-8. Tim Tebow‘s fourth quarter magic has been noticeably missing of late. Two late-game comeback […]

For the second time in three seasons, a trio of Broncos defensive players are headed to the Pro Bowl. Cornerback Champ Bailey, linebacker Von Miller and defensive end Elvis Dumervil will represent Denver in Hawaii next month.  [MaxDenver] Each level of the Broncos defense, which has played a big part in the team’s 7-3 record […]

This January, at least three Denver Broncos will be playing for the AFC in the NFL’s Annual All-Star Game.  The rosters for the 2012 NFL Pro Bowl have been announced and cornerback Champ Bailey, defensive end Elvis Dumervil and outside linebacker Von Miller have been voted in by their fans and peers.
